Eligibility Requirements for the PayPal Debit Card
Before starting the application, it’s important to check whether you meet the eligibility requirements. Generally, applicants must:
- Have a Verified PayPal Account: To apply for the PayPal Debit Card, you must have a verified PayPal account. This usually means linking a bank account or credit card to your PayPal profile and confirming your identity.
- Maintain an Active Account Status: PayPal may require your account to be in good standing, meaning it has no unresolved disputes or limitations. A history of responsible account use helps ensure eligibility.
- Be a U.S. Resident: Currently, the PayPal Debit Card is only available to residents of the United States. If you are outside the U.S., check PayPal’s availability in your country, as offerings may differ.
Step to Apply for the PayPal Debit Card
Step 1: Logging Into Your PayPal Account
The application process for the PayPal Debit Card begins with logging into your PayPal account on either the desktop site or the mobile app:
- Desktop: Go to PayPal.com and enter your email and password to access your account.
- Mobile App: Open the PayPal app on your smartphone and log in with your credentials.
Once logged in, ensure that your account information is up to date. Verifying details such as your email address, phone number, and mailing address is crucial, as your debit card will be mailed to the address on file.
Step 2: Navigating to the “Debit & Prepaid Cards” Section
After logging in, navigate to the section where you can apply for the PayPal Debit Card:
- Go to the “Wallet” Section: On the PayPal homepage, click on the “Wallet” tab, which provides access to your payment methods and linked cards.
- Select “Debit & Prepaid Cards”: Look for the “Debit & Prepaid Cards” option within the Wallet or Settings menu. Here, you should see the PayPal Debit Card and a link to apply.
Step 3: Starting the Application Process
When you click on the link to apply for the PayPal Debit Card, you’ll be guided through an application process designed to confirm your eligibility and gather necessary information:
- Personal Information: You may be prompted to verify your identity by providing information such as your full name, address, date of birth, and social security number. This information helps PayPal comply with federal regulations, such as those related to anti-money laundering.
- Review Terms and Conditions: Carefully read through the terms and conditions for the PayPal Debit Card. This document outlines fees, cashback eligibility, and other important details about using the card.
- Agree to the Terms: Once you’ve reviewed the terms, you’ll be asked to agree to them. By accepting, you confirm that you understand PayPal’s policies and are ready to proceed with the application.
Step 4: Application Submission and Approval Process
After completing the necessary fields and agreeing to the terms, you can submit your application. Here’s what to expect after submission:
- Approval Notification: PayPal typically notifies applicants of approval via email within a few minutes to a few business days. Most users receive a decision almost immediately if they meet all eligibility requirements.
- Reviewing Your Card Details: Once approved, you can review basic card details within your PayPal account under the “Wallet” tab. These details may include your card’s activation status and additional information.
- Receiving Your Card: After approval, your physical PayPal Debit Card will be mailed to the address on your PayPal account. Card delivery typically takes 7–10 business days.
Step 5: Activating Your PayPal Debit Card
When your PayPal Debit Card arrives, you’ll need to activate it before making any purchases or withdrawals. Activation is quick and can be completed online or via phone:
- Online Activation: Log into your PayPal account, navigate to the “Wallet” section, and find your PayPal Debit Card.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ete activation.
- Phone Activation: PayPal also provides a toll-free activation line. Call the provided number, and follow the automated prompts to activate your card securely.
- Setting Your PIN: During activation, you may be prompted to set a Personal Identification Number (PIN) for ATM withdrawals. Choose a secure PIN that’s easy for you to remember but difficult for others to guess.

Comparing the PayPal Debit Card to Other Debit Cards
To better understand the PayPal Debit Card’s position in the market, let’s explore some similar options:
1. Square Debit Card
- Pros: Integrates directly with Square accounts, no fees for purchases
- Cons: Cashback limited to Square transactions
- Price: No monthly fee
- Features: Instant access to Square balance, no minimum balance requirements
- Use Case: Ideal for small business owners who use Square as their primary payment processor.
2. Cash App Card
- Pros: Customizable card designs, discounts at partner merchants
- Cons: Limited to Cash App funds, no cashback
- Price: No monthly fee
- Features: Access to funds in Cash App account, supports ATM withdrawals
- Use Case: Great for individuals looking for a fast, digital-first approach to personal finances.
3. Venmo Debit Card
- Pros: Free ATM withdrawals within network, cashback rewards
- Cons: Not ideal for international purchases
- Price: No monthly fee
- Features: Supports balance transfers from Venmo, integrated with Venmo rewards
- Use Case: Suitable for frequent Venmo users looking for an integrated debit option.
When comparing, users should consider their primary payment platform and daily spending needs.
